    Vietnam🇻🇳Ho Chi Minh [Notre Dame Cathedral of Saigon] Notre Dame Cathedral of Saigon The Red Church is the most famous landmark in Saigon. The Central Post Office is on its left. The church was originally named Saigon Notre Dame Cathedral, also known as the Red Church. All the red bricks used in its construction were shipped from France. After more than a hundred years, the color is still bright and has not faded. Modeled after the design of the bell tower of Notre Dame de Paris, the shape is symmetrical and majestic. The two towers are 40 meters high. In front of the main hall stands a statue of the Virgin Mary weighing 4 tons donated by the Roman Church in 1945 Address: 01 Công xã Paris, Bến Nghé, Quận 1, Hồ Chí Minh 70000 Vietnam Transportation: Bus No. 36 Tickets: Free Time: Unknown

    Perhaps because of French colonial relations, Catholicism seems to be very prevalent in Vietnam, each city has a famous Catholic church, and the most famous Catholic church in Vietnam is out of Hanoi, the other is Ho Chi Minh. Ho Chi Minh's Notre Dame Church, built about 150 years ago, is the cathedral of the Catholic Archdiocese of Ho Chi Minh City. The whole church is a typical Gothic building, and all raw materials are said to be sourced from France, and because the entire traffic is made of red brick, it is also known as the Red Church. It is also a must-see attraction in Ho Chi Minh City. From the Unification Palace, you can see this church about 900 meters along Nguyen Du Road, which is very eye-catching. The church is open to the public and does not charge tickets. The time is 8 am to 11 am and 15 pm to 16 pm. Mass is held every day at 5:30, 17:00, Sundays at 5:30, 6:30, 9:30, 16:00, 17:15, 18:30. If you are religious, you can follow the Mass. A mass is about 1.5 an hour or so. Vietnamese tourism is really a "leisure". Don't be too rushed. It is completely no problem to set aside this hour and a half. During the mass, personal advice is not to take pictures again. After the mass, you can take a good shot. The interior decoration of the church is also more traditional Catholic church style, the high dome, let people in it have a sense of awe of the Father, all the glass is colored glass, spelled into the story of the Bible, it is worth savoring. In addition, just ahead of the church, there is a statue of the Virgin Mary, which was given by the Roman Church in 1945. So it is the most complete to take a picture of the whole church before stepping back to the Virgin Mary. However, because it is a popular tourist spot, there are often many buses and minibuses parked in front of the church, which is very eye-catching. It is very eye-catching. It is necessary to take clean photos. In addition to waiting, there is really no other way to seize the opportunity. Next to the church is the Central Post Office, and these two attractions can be connected to play together.

    Built in 1877 during French colonial period, the Cathedral of the Holy Virgin of Ho Chi Minh City was dubbed the "Red Church" because of its use of red bricks, and it is the most famous landmark in Ho Chi Minh City. The church is well-balanced (recognized to be the shape of Notre Dame's bell tower), majestic and magnificent, with two 40-meter tower spires towering straight into the clouds. All the red bricks that were built in France have not faded (red bricks are directly revealed). In front of the church's garden square stands a 4-ton statue of the Virgin Mary, which was given to the Roman Church in 1945. This Catholic church is still in use today, and many devout churches gather for mass on religious holidays and Sundays. There are lots of interesting graffiti on the exterior walls, but unfortunately we don't have the smear fluid, we can only look at other people's little secrets. Tickets: Free opening hours: weekdays 8:00-11:00, 15:00-16:00tips: In addition to mass and noon rest time, everyone can freely visit the interior of the church. It is recommended to stand at the central post office next door or the Diamond Square at the back door to take a panoramic view of the church.
